Oh yes "180 Seconds", but that winter period at CGA is also called the "Dark Ages"...a depressing time of the year. Good 180 Sec. reference though! :thumb:
 
As a swab the Batt. Commander will tell people to leave at will from the meal (breakfast, lunch, dinner). When he gives that order, swabs will sit for three minutes and then ALL yell...

"Sir, 180 seconds have fleetingly flit into the dark ages of the past since the cadet in command gave abandon at random, may I please be excused sir?!"

To which the senior cadet at the table will either allow them to leave or keep them there (usually to "counsel" them).

Still remember it 7 years later.
